Here's how a Field Coordinator for PCL Builders Inc. within Calgary contributes to our team:

Responsibilities

  • Assists with updating drawings and specifications.
  • Coordinates inventory and tracking time sheets, costs, and quantities.
  • Prepares quantity takeoffs.
  • Assists in creating, implementing, and monitoring the quality plan, including conducting quality inspections, and identifying issues on-site and in work scopes.
  • Conducts basic safety inspections and training, identifies and corrects safety hazards, attends daily safety meetings, and leads by example in safety practices and procedures.
  • Assists the project team with subtrade partner management, including managing requests for information, shop drawings, changes and billings and overseeing work by providing day-to-day direction.
  • Assists with schedules and monitoring trade performance.
  • Develops and maintains strong relationships with all stakeholders.
  • Supports superintendent, project manager and project coordinator on self- perform scopes and workforce planning. (if applicable, for self-perform responsibility)

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ree or diploma in engineering, construction management, architecture, trade or a related field.
  • 2–3 years of progressive experience as field coordinator is preferred.
  • Ability to understand and apply basic construction principles, specifications, and procedures.
  • Experience with a broad range of construction specifications, and methods and procedures (e.g., self-perform work, trade partners, work scopes, temporary work, and equipment).
  • Effective ver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ills.
  • Ability to establish and maintain working relationships with stakeholders including supervisors and subtrade partners.
  • Working kn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ite with a strong aptitude for adopting new technology.
